The BMW M3 is well-known to be a do-it-all sort of vehicle, particularly the sedan variants. Whether it be by choice, economical or logistical reasons, some drivers choose to have only 1 car. The sport sedan fills in that niche well as it can be just as good on the road as it is on the track. The E90 M3 with its more-than-adequate S65 V8 is a German muscle car with four doors. When it's not being used as a grocery getter or family vehicle, one can easily remove the child seats and take it to a high performance driving event. That's exactly the kind of purpose the owner of this Space Grey car had in mind.

When the OEM never made the car you wanted, you get it made yourself. That's what the owner of these amazing custom-built E46 M3 Sedan and Touring did. These Alpine White beauties are complete conversions with S54 engines and 6-speed transmissions. To top it all off, both of these cars are slicktops as well! Truly the stuff of dreams! Sometimes the more special and rarer stuff makes their way into our shop. This ultra-clean 2001 Z3 M Roadster is definitely special as it's equipped with the same S54 engine out of the E46 M3. Only about 1,500 S54 M Roadsters reached North America, making it a unicorn. This particular example only has a little over 29,000 miles on the odometer, making it a museum-quality time capsule. A tell-tale trait of an S54 equipped Z3 M without looking under the hood is a gauge cluster with a light gray background.
This little white roadster was also treated to the full Dinan Stage 3 treatment, which included exhaust, intake and tune. It is also rolling on 17'' Dinan wheels made by Fiske. Just at a glance, one could tell that this M Roadster is its owner's pride and joy. If this classic ever gets sold, the next owner can definitely buy with confidence!

Another tastefully done black= M3 graces the eas blog! This time, it's a Black Sapphire F80 M3 rolling on a quality set of Volk Racing TE37 Ultras. These TE37 Ultras are specifically the M-Spec version finished in Diamond Dark Gunmetal. It's really tough to go wrong with TE37s as these proven wheels look good on almost everything. The perfectly-dialed in ride height was provided by KW Variant 3 (V3) Coilovers. To complete the look of the car, a BMW M Performance Carbon Fiber Front Lip Spoiler is up front and a 3D Design Carbon Fiber Type 2 Rear Diffuser is on the rear. Overall, a very tastefully done build with top-quality parts!
